Changing the Battery in Your Mini Key Fob

The key fob is a convenient method to lock and unlock your car from a distance. It also allows you to activate your car's panic button which can prevent burglaries.

If your device stops working It can be fixed with some simple steps. Check that the battery is new. Remove the battery from the ignition and then press the lock button rapidly three times.

The fob has a small coin-shaped battery (CR2032 or and CR2025) that can be found in a variety of general stores as well as home improvement stores and auto parts stores. Make sure you get a brand new battery -older batteries are typically not good for anything and can cause damage to the circuit board.

Begin by removing the fob. It might be tight, but with the help of a flat screwdriver you should be able separate the two halves. Then, insert the screwdriver into the edges of the fob and lift the clips to secure it. They are easily broken so take your time and work slowly.

After replacing the battery take the fob apart and test it to see if everything is working exactly as it should. If it doesn't work after pressing the button several times, ensure that the contacts are clean. You could also try the fob with a spare to see if the problem is specific to your key. If it isn't, there may be another reason why the key fob isn't functioning. It could be a worn-out button, as an example. This will only make the button work occasionally and not all the time.

Interference

The key fob uses tiny transmitters to transmit a radio signal of a short range to a receiver in your vehicle. Its function is to permit your car to recognize the fob and then open its doors when you are near it and start when you press the ignition button in.

Interference may sometimes hinder communication. If you charge your second-generation Apple Pencil while holding the fob (via iGeneration) it could stop you from unlocking your vehicle.

Other electronic devices operating at the same frequency can also interfere with the fob's signal. This includes garage door openers and tire-pressure monitoring systems. Even a transmitter at your home could be causing interference however this would be difficult for a professional to test.

It's also possible that the key fob is simply reset. This process requires the transmitter in the fob to be recognized by the receiver in your Mini and a unique code is assigned to each pairing. The fobs will typically need to be changed when they're removed or replaced, if you purchase a new one and, in some instances when the battery is changed. To reprogram a fob follow the steps in the owner's manual or visit a dealer for assistance.
